The main idea of the Maxwell bridge is to measure an unknown inductance by comparing it with a known inductance and resistance in a bridge circuit. By balancing the bridge, the unknown inductance can be determined by the ratio of the two inductances.
The Maxwell bridge measures capacitance or inductance by balancing the unknown capacitor or inductor against known inductors or capacitors, with known resistors. In order to balance a bridge, there must be zero voltage across it. As a result, the vector for the capacitance leg must be exactly 180 degrees opposite, and of equal length, to the vector for the inductance leg.

A Maxwell Bridge , also known as the Maxwell-Wien Bridge, is an AC bridge circuit used for measuring an unknown inductance by balancing the loads of its four arms, one of which contains the unknown inductance. A Hay Bridge is an AC bridge circuit used for measuring an unknown inductance by balancing the loads of its four arms, one of which contains the unknown inductance. One of the arms of a Hay Bridge has a capacitor of known characteristics, which is the principal component used for determining the unknown inductance value.

In capacitor we can observe that ac flows but dc doesnt. This flow of ac is due to the alternation of charging and discharging cycles of capacitor. Though there is not any actual flow of electricity we can observe that certain current flows in the relevant circuit. Displacement current defines that equivalent current. This was postulated by maxwell.
